Howard Phillips (H.P.) Lovecraft (1890-1937) was an influential author best known for his science fiction, horror and fantasy stories, and among those stories his best known ones are those that combine elements of all three.

Through that mixture, Lovecraft became the most celebrated author of a genre known as "e;weird fiction"e;, especially with his works on the the monster Cthulhu, which has continued to be the subject of other writers' works.

Today, an entire mythos centers around Cthulhu, bringing together all of the different stories from all of the different writers.
